Understanding Rat Behavior and Reproduction Cycles

The Adaptability of Ratten

Rats are among the most resilient and adaptable rodents, capable of thriving in a variety of environments—from urban cityscapes to rural farms. They are excellent burrowers and can squeeze through openings as small as 1 centimeter, which makes structural entry surprisingly easy. Their intelligence enables them to find food, water, and shelter in the most unlikely places, often going unnoticed until the infestation has grown significantly.

Reproductive Capacity and Rapid Growth

One of the most concerning aspects of rat behavior is their prolific breeding. A single pair of rats can produce over 1,000 offspring within a year under optimal conditions. Females can conceive as early as five weeks old, and a typical litter contains 6 to 12 pups. Combined with their short gestation period of approximately 21 to 23 days, rat populations can explode in a matter of months. This rapid growth underscores the importance of early detection and aggressive control measures to prevent an uncontrollable infestation.

Behavioral Patterns and Movement

Rats are nocturnal and tend to travel along established routes, such as sewage systems, wall voids, and along utility lines. They prefer dark, secluded areas and are highly cautious of new objects or disturbances. Their movement patterns can be mapped through careful inspection, aiding in targeted control strategies. Understanding these behaviors is vital for effective eradication and long-term prevention.

The Importance of a Certified IPM Approach

What Is Integrated Pest Management ?

Integrated Pest Management is a holistic, science-based approach to pest control that combines multiple strategies to manage rat populations effectively and sustainably. Certified IPM programs prioritize prevention, monitoring, and the targeted use of control measures, minimizing the reliance on chemical rodenticides. This approach is not only environmentally responsible but also compliant with evolving legal standards.

Legal and Ethical Considerations

In the Netherlands, since 2023, professional rat control must be performed within the framework of IPM, in accordance with strict regulations. This ensures that control measures are justified, documented, and environmentally safe. The focus is on understanding the root causes of infestation, such as structural vulnerabilities or hygiene issues, and addressing them proactively. Certification guarantees that pest control professionals adhere to these standards, providing peace of mind for clients and regulatory authorities alike.

Step-by-Step Rattenbestrijding: From Inspection to Prevention

Initial Inspection and Nulmeting

The foundation of effective rat control is a thorough initial inspection, often called a nulmeting. Certified technicians assess the extent of the infestation by examining droppings, gnaw marks, and runways, using UV lamps and fluorescent powders to trace activity. They also identify potential food sources, nesting sites, and structural vulnerabilities such as openings or gaps in walls, pipes, and ventilation systems. All findings are meticulously recorded in a digital logbook, forming the basis for targeted action.

Risk Analysis and Prioritization

Following inspection, a risk matrix is developed. This matrix maps the severity of the infestation against the vulnerability of different zones within the property. Critical areas—such as food storage, production lines, or electrical installations—are prioritized for immediate intervention. This strategic approach ensures optimal use of resources and minimizes unnecessary disruption.

Preventive Measures and Structural Repairs

Once high-risk zones are identified, structural measures are implemented. These include sealing entry points with steel or RVS-gaas, installing knaagbestendige deurstrips, and placing borstelprofielen in ventilation shafts. Waste containers are fitted with secure lids and positioned on hardened, easily cleanable surfaces. These steps create a physical barrier that prevents rats from accessing food, water, and shelter, significantly reducing the likelihood of re-infestation.

Monitoring and Maintenance

Effective rat control is an ongoing process. Installing digital monitoring systems—such as CO₂-powered trap stations and automated detection sensors—allows real-time tracking of rat activity. Data from these devices is displayed on online dashboards, providing instant alerts when activity spikes. Regular inspections and maintenance ensure that structural barriers remain intact and control measures are effective.

When Chemical Rodenticides Are Necessary

Although modern IPM emphasizes non-chemical strategies, there are situations—such as high-density populations in sewer systems or grain silos—where rodenticides are unavoidable. When used, they are applied with strict control, in secured lokstations, and according to government regulations. Automatic registration of dosages and removal after a maximum of 35 days ensure safety for other animals, children, and the environment.

Innovative Monitoring Technologies for Permanent Pest Control

Sensor-Driven Data Collection

Smart sensors and digital trap stations have revolutionized rat monitoring. These devices send real-time data—such as activity levels, trap status, and environmental conditions—directly to cloud-based dashboards. This technology allows pest controllers to respond swiftly, adjusting strategies as needed and reducing unnecessary trap or bait deployment.

When Chemical Rodenticides Are Necessary and How to Use Them Safely

Situations Requiring Rodenticides

In certain high-risk environments—like sewer networks, large storage facilities, or urban harbor areas—rodenticides may be the most effective solution. These settings often involve high populations or inaccessible nesting sites where non-chemical methods alone cannot achieve desired results within a reasonable timeframe.

Safe Application and Control Measures

Rodenticides are deployed in secure, lockable lokstations to prevent accidental access by children or non-target animals. The precise amount of bait is automatically logged, and stations are monitored regularly. After a maximum of 35 days, bait stations are removed, and the area is inspected to assess results. This controlled approach minimizes environmental impact and ensures compliance with legal standards.

Environmental Considerations

Using rodenticides judiciously, combined with mechanical traps and structural barriers, ensures minimal chemical exposure. The goal is to reduce reliance on poison and favor ongoing prevention strategies for lasting results.

Structural Measures to Prevent Rat Entry

Sealing Entry Points

Rats can exploit even the tiniest openings. Therefore, sealing all potential entry points is critical. This includes filling holes around pipes with steel or RVS-gaas, installing knaagbestendige deurstrips, and ensuring ventilation shafts are fitted with borstelprofielen. Regular inspections should be scheduled to detect new vulnerabilities.

Designing Rat-Resistant Infrastructure

During new construction or renovation, incorporate rat-proof materials and designs. This includes using durable, gnaw-proof materials for walls and doors, installing raised flooring, and preventing access to utility tunnels. Proper drainage and waste management further reduce attractants.

Waste Management and Hygiene

Proper sanitation is a cornerstone of rat prevention. Waste containers must be sealed, emptied regularly, and positioned in accessible but secure locations. Organic waste should be stored separately from food production areas, and spillages or leaks promptly addressed to avoid attracting rodents.

Maintaining a Rat-Free Environment: Long-Term Strategies

Regular Monitoring and Inspection

Preventive control is an ongoing process. Scheduled inspections, combined with digital monitoring, help detect early signs of activity. This proactive approach allows for quick intervention before populations can establish and grow.

Continuous Structural Maintenance

Regularly check and repair any structural vulnerabilities. Small gaps can quickly become entry points for rats. Maintaining a clean, clutter-free environment also reduces hiding spots and nesting opportunities.

Staff Training and Hygiene Protocols

Educate staff and inhabitants about hygiene best practices. Proper food storage, waste disposal, and reporting of signs of activity are vital components of a sustainable pest management plan.

Seasonal and Environmental Considerations

Be aware of seasonal patterns—rats tend to seek shelter indoors during colder months. Adjust control strategies accordingly, increasing monitoring and structural defenses as needed.

Legal Compliance and Documentation for Businesses

Documentation and Logbooks

Maintaining comprehensive digital logbooks of all inspections, interventions, and control measures is mandatory. These records serve as proof of compliance during inspections by authorities such as the NVWA and facilitate transparent communication.

Adhering to Regulations

Following the latest Dutch legislation and standards, including the KPMB-certification, ensures that your pest management practices meet legal requirements. Proper documentation and responsible use of control measures protect your organization from penalties and reputational damage.

Audits and Continuous Improvement

Regular evaluations of pest management effectiveness, including KPI comparisons and follow-up actions, help maintain high standards. Adjust strategies based on data and evolving best practices for ongoing compliance and success.
